Default Gear shift linkage

I pulled the shift lever shaft and greased it up and refitted everything, replacing the stupid ball joints on the linkage with heim joints, shifts a lot smoother now with no more rattle from the shift set up.

Heim joints from H-D are part #33871-85B (sifter rod end) and were about $9.75 ea. a while ago. Cheaper can definitely be had elsewere!
